Registration Rights. 1.1 Required Registration. The Company shall use its reasonable best efforts to accomplish the following: (a) prepare and file with the "SEC" (as such term is hereafter defined) a registration statement on Form SB-2 or a successor small business form or another small business form selected by the Company that is available to the Company under the "SECURITIES Act" (as such term is hereafter defined) which conforms with applicable rules and regulations (a "REQUIRED REGISTRATION STATEMENT") covering the "REGISTRABLE SECURITIES" (as such term is hereafter defined), to permit the offer and re-sale from time to time of such Registrable Securities in accordance with the methods of distribution substantially in the form set forth on Schedule B hereto, by the date (the "REQUIRED FILING DATE") which is not more than sixty (60) days after the "CLOSING DATE" (as such term is defined in the Preferred Stock Purchase Agreement); and (b) cause either of the following (the "EFFECTIVENESS ACTIONS") to occur by a date which is not more than one hundred and twenty (120) days after the Closing Date (the "REQUIRED EFFECTIVENESS DATE"): (A) cause the SEC to declare the Required Registration Statement to be effective or (B) cause the SEC to communicate to the Company, orally or in writing, that the Required Registration Statement will not be reviewed or that the SEC has no further comments thereupon, whereupon the Company shall cause the Required Registration Statement to be effective. The failure of the Company to file a Required Registration Statement prior to the Required Filing Date, or the failure to cause either of the Effectiveness Actions to occur prior to the Required Effectiveness Date, shall be deemed to be a "NON-REGISTRATION EVENT". The Company and the Offering Purchasers agree that the Offering Purchasers will suffer damages if a Non-Registration Event occurs, and that it would not be feasible to ascertain the extent of such damages with precision. Accordingly, if a Non-Registration Event should occur, then for each thirty (30) day period during the pendency of such Non-Registration Event, the Company shall deliver to each Offering Purchaser, as liquidated damages, an amount equal to one percent (1.0%) of the aggregate purchase price paid by such Offering Purchaser for Series A Preferred Stock in the Offering (which is $0.88 multiplied by the number of shares so purchased, herein referred to as the "Purchase Price"). Each such payment is hereinafter referred to as a "NON-REGISTRATION EVENT PENALTY PAYMENT". Notwithstanding the foregoing, in no event shall the 2 Company be obligated to pay more than one Non-Registration Event Penalty Payment to the same Offering Purchaser in respect of a substantively concurrent failure to perform; i.e., if a Non-Registration Event Penalty Payment is accruing due to failure to file a Required Registration Statement prior to the Required Filing Date, a separate Non-Registration Event Penalty Payment shall not be due for a contemporaneous failure to cause an Effectiveness Action to occur prior to the Required Effectiveness Date. The Company, in its sole discretion, shall pay the Non-Registration Event Penalty Payment in cash or in shares of its Series A Preferred Stock (valued at the original Purchase Price of $0.88 per share), provided, that the Company may not elect to pay some Offering Purchasers in cash while it pays others in Series A Preferred Stock. The payment of the Non-Registration Event Penalty Payment shall be the sole damages payable to an Offering Purchaser in connection with a Non-Registration Event. The Company shall be required to keep such Required Registration Statement continuously effective for a period of two years after the Required Registration Statement first becomes effective (the "EFFECTIVE PERIOD"); provided, however, that the Company shall be under no obligation to maintain the effectiveness of the Required Registration Statement after such time as all Registrable Securities registered under the Required Registration Statement shall have been sold. (a) To the extent not inconsistent with applicable law, in connection with a public offering of securities of the Company, upon the request of the Company or the underwriter, in the case of an underwritten public offering, the underwriters managing such underwritten offering of the Company's securities, each holder of Registrable Securities who owns at least five percent (5%) of the outstanding capital stock of the Company on an "as-converted" basis or is an officer or director of the Company will not effect any public sale or distribution (other than those included in the registration) of any securities of the Company, or any securities, options or rights convertible into or exchangeable or exercisable for such securities during the fourteen (14) days prior to and the one hundred eighty (180) day period beginning on such effective date, unless (in the case of an underwritten public offering) the managing underwriters otherwise agree to a shorter period of time. (b) The Company shall have the right at any time to require that the Designated Holders of Registrable Securities suspend further open market offers and sales of Registrable Securities pursuant to a Registration Statement filed hereunder for a total of no more than sixty (60) calendar days in any twelve (12) month period, but only if the Company reasonably concludes, after consultation with outside legal counsel, that failure to suspend the use of the Registration Statement as such would create a material liability or violation under applicable securities laws or regulations. The Company will give the Designated Holders notice of any such suspension and will use all reasonable best efforts to minimize the length of such suspension. Any suspension of offers and sales for more than sixty (60) days in total during any twelve (12) month period shall be deemed a Non-Registration Event and trigger a Non-Registration Event Penalty Payment beginning on the sixty-first (61st) day in such twelve (12) month period computed in the manner described in Section 1.1(b). 1.7 Registration Procedures. (a) The Company agrees to indemnify and hold harmless, to the fullest extent permitted by law, each holder of Registrable Securities and its general or limited partners, officers, directors, members, managers, employees, advisors, representatives, agents and Affiliates (collectively, the "REPRESENTATIVES") from and against any loss, claim, damage, liability, attorney's fees, cost or expense and costs and expenses of investigating and defending any such claim (collectively, the "LOSSES"), joint or several, and any action in respect thereof to which such holder of Registrable Securities or its Representatives may become subject under the Securities Act or otherwise, insofar as such Losses (or actions or proceedings, whether commenced or threatened, in respect thereto) arise out of or are based upon (i) any unt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act contained in any Registration Statement, prospectus or preliminary or summary pr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ereto or (ii) any omission or alleged omission to state therein a material fact required to be stated therein or necessary to make the statements therein not misleading, and the Company shall reimburse each such holder of Registrable Securities and its Representatives for any legal or any other expenses incurred by them in connection with investigating or defending or preparing to defend against any such Loss, action or proceeding; provided, however, that the Company shall not be liable to any such holder or other indemnitee in any such case to the extent that any such Loss (or action or proceeding, whether commenced or threatened, in respect thereof) arises out of or is based upon an untrue statement or al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ission, made in such Registration Statement, any such prospectus or preliminary or summary pr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ereto, in reliance upon, and in conformity with, written information prepared and furnished to the Company by any holder of Registrable Securities or its Representatives expressly for use therein or by failure of any holder of Registrable Securities to 14 deliver a copy of the Registration Statement or prospectus or any amendments or supplements thereto after the Company has furnished such holder of Registrable Securities with a sufficient number of copies of the same. In connection with an underwritten offering, the Company will indemnify such underwriters, their officers and directors and each Person who controls such underwriters (within the meaning of the Securities Act) to the same extent as provided above with respect to the indemnification of the holders of Registrable Securities. In no event, however, shall the Company be liable for indirect, incidental or consequential or special damages. (b) In connection with any Registration Statement in which the holders of Registrable Securities are participating pursuant to this Agreement, the holders of Registrable Securities will furnish to the Company in writing such information as the Company reasonably requests for use in connection with any such Registration Statement or prospectus and, to the fullest extent permitted by law, each such holder of Registrable Securities will indemnify and hold harmless the Company and its Representatives from and against any Losses, severally but not jointly, and any action in respect thereof to which the Company and its Representatives may become subject under the Securities Act or otherwise, insofar as such Losses (or actions or proceedings, whether commenced or threatened, in respect thereof) arise out of or are based upon (i) the purchase or sale of Registrable Securities during a suspension as set forth in Section 1.6(b) after written receipt of notice of such suspension, (ii) any unt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act contained in the Registration Statement, prospectus or preliminary or summary pr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ereto, or (iii) any omission or alleged omission of a material fact required to be stated therein or necessary to make the statements therein not misleading, but, with respect to clauses (ii) and (iii) above, only to the extent that such untrue statement or omission is made in such Registration Statement, any such prospectus or preliminary or summary pr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ereto, in reliance upon and in conformity with written information prepared and furnished to the Company by such holder of Registrable Securities expressly for use therein or by failure of such holder of Registrable Securities to deliver a copy of the Registration Statement or prospectus or any amendments or supplements thereto after the Company has furnished such holder of Registrable Securities with a sufficient number of copies of the same, and such holder of Registrable Securities will reimburse the Company and each Representative for any legal or any other expenses incurred by them in connection with investigating or defending or preparing to defend against any such Loss, action or proceeding; provided, however, that such holder of Registrable Securities shall not be liable in any such case to the extent that prior to the filing of any such Registration Statement or prospectus or amendment or supplement thereto, such holder of Registrable Securities has furnished in writing to the Company information expressly for use in such Registration Statement or prospectus or any amendment or supplement thereto which corrected or made not misleading information previously furnished to the Company; provided, further, however, that the obligation to indemnify will be individual to each such holder of Registrable Securities and will be limited to the net amount of proceeds received by such holder of Registrable Securities from the sale of Registrable Securities pursuant to such Registration Statement. In no event, however, shall any Purchaser be liable for indirect, incidental or consequential or special damages. 15 (c) Promptly after receipt by any Person in respect of which indemnity may be sought pursuant to Section 1.8(a) or 1.8(b) (an "INDEMNIFIED PARTY") of notice of any claim or the commencement of any action, the Indemnified Party shall, if a claim in respect thereof is to be made against the Person against whom such indemnity may be sought (an "INDEMNIFYING PARTY"), promptly notify the Indemnifying Party in writing of the claim or the commencement of such action; provided, that the failure to notify the Indemnifying Party shall not relieve the Indemnifying Party from any liability which it may have to an Indemnified Party otherwise than under Section 1.8(a) or 1.8(b) except to the extent of any actual prejudice resulting therefrom. If any such claim or action shall be brought against an Indemnified Party, and it shall notify the Indemnifying Party thereof, the Indemnifying Party shall be entitled to participate therein, and, to the extent that it wishes, jointly with any other similarly notified Indemnifying Party, to assume the defense thereof with counsel reasonably satisfactory to the Indemnified Party. After notice from the Indemnifying Party to the Indemnified Party of its election to assume the defense of such claim or action, the Indemnifying Party shall not be liable to the Indemnified Party for any legal or other expenses subsequently incurred by the Indemnified Party in connection with the defense thereof other than reasonable costs of investigation; provided, that the Indemnified Party shall have the right to employ separate counsel to represent the Indemnified Party and its Representatives who may be subject to liability arising out of any claim in respect of which indemnity may be sought by the Indemnified Party against the Indemnifying Party, but the fees and expenses of such counsel shall be for the account of such Indemnified Party unless (i) the Indemnifying Party and the Indemnified Party shall have mutually agreed to the retention of such counsel or (ii) in the written opinion of counsel to such Indemnified Party, representation of both parties by the same counsel would be inappropriate due to actual or potential conflicts of interest between them, it being understood, however, that the Indemnifying Party shall not, in connection with any one such claim or action or separate but substantially similar or related claims or actions in the same jurisdiction arising out of the same general allegations or circumstances, be liable for the fees and expenses of more than one separate firm of attorneys (together with appropriate local counsel) at any time for all Indemnified Parties. No Indemnifying Party shall, without the prior written consent of the Indemnified Party which shall not be unreasonably withheld, effect any settlement of any claim or pending or threatened proceeding in respect of which the Indemnified Party is or could have been a party and indemnity could have been sought hereunder by such Indemnified Party, unless such settlement includes an unconditional release of such Indemnified Party from all liability arising out of such claim or proceeding other than the payment of monetary damages by the Indemnifying Party on behalf of the Indemnified Party. Whether or not the defense of any claim or action is assumed by the Indemnifying Party, such Indemnifying Party will not be subject to any liability for any settlement made without its prior written consent, which consent will not be unreasonably withheld. (d) If the indemnification provided for in this Section 1.8 is unavailable to the Indemnified Parties in respect of any Losses referred to herein, then each Indemnifying Party, in lieu of indemnifying such Indemnified Party, shall contribute to the amount paid or payable by such Indemnified Party as a result of such Losses in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ect the relative benefits received by the Company on the one hand and the holders of the Registrable Securities on the other from the offering of the Registrable Securities, 16 or if such allocation is not permitted by applicable law, in such proportion as is appropriate to reflect not only the relative benefits but also the relative fault of the Company on the one hand and the holders of the Registrable Securities on the other in connection with the statements or omissions which resulted in such Losses, as well as any other relevant equitable considerations. The relative fault of the Company on the one hand and of each holder of the Registrable Securities on the other shall be determined by reference to, among other things, whether any action taken, including any untrue or alleged untrue statement of a material fact, or the omission or alleged omission to state a material fact relates to information supplied by such party, and the parties' relative intent, knowledge, access to information and opportunity to correct or prevent such statement or omission. The Company and the holders of the Registrable Securities agree that it would not be just and equitable if contribution pursuant to this Section 1.8(d) were determined by pro rata allocation or by any other method of allocation which does not take account of the equitable considerations referred to in the immediately preceding paragraph. The amount paid or payable by an Indemnified Party as a result of the Losses referred to in the immediately preceding paragraph shall be deemed to include, subject to the limitations set forth above, any legal or other expenses reasonably incurred by such Indemnified Party in connection with investigating or defending any such action or claim. Notwithstanding the provisions of this Section 1.8, no holder of the Registrable Securities shall be required to contribute any amount in excess of the amount by which the total price at which the Registrable Securities of such holder were offered to the public exceeds the amount of any Losses which such holder has otherwise paid by reason of such untrue or alleged untrue statement or omission or alleged omission. No Person guilty of fraudulent misrepresentation (within the meaning of Section 11(f) of the Securities Act) shall be entitled to contribution from any Person who was not guilty of such fraudulent misrepresentation. Each holder's obligations to contribute pursuant to this Section 1.8 is several in the proportion that the proceeds of the offering received by such holder of the Registrable Securities bears to the total proceeds of the offering received by all the holders of the Registrable Securities and not joint. 1.9 Participation in Underwritten Registrations.
